I compiled this list earlier. I thought others might be interested in the results:



The list is sorted from highest conversion rate to the lowest.

George Headley has the highest conversion rate - converting 66.67% of his fifties into centuries. Gus Logie has the lowest conversion rate at 11.11%.

Good read. Historically, batsmen effectively average 2 runs more per innings once they get off the mark. So, their conversion rate from 50 to 100 should be, on average, exp(-50/(avg+2)).

Using that formula, Chanderpaul's expected conversion rate is 39.18. So he did indeed underperform his expected conversion rate.

I have gone ahead and updated the original graphic to include each batsmen's expected conversion rate.


*Click image to enlarge

As we can see, there were some big name players that had a below expectancy conversion rate, including Kanhai, Richards, Lloyd, Haynes, Chanderpaul, Butcher, Worrell, Gayle, and Fredericks.
